Mental Health Services in Fort Wayne, Indiana

Fort Wayne, the second largest city in Indiana, is home to a diverse population of over 270,000 residents. The city is known for its robust arts scene, numerous parks, and historic landmarks like the Fort Wayne Children's Zoo and the Embassy Theatre.

Key Mental-Health Concerns for Fort Wayne Residents

Common mental health conditions in Fort Wayne include anxiety, depression, and substance use disorders. According to the CDC, Indiana ranks high in the nation for the prevalence of these conditions.

Access to Care & Providers in Fort Wayne

Fort Wayne residents have access to both public and private mental health services. The city offers crisis lines, community organizations like The Bowen Center, and local initiatives focused on improving mental health care. There are numerous mental health therapists in Fort Wayne, Indiana, providing a range of services.

Therapies & Specialties

  • Cognitive Behavioral Therapy (CBT) and Dialectical Behavior Therapy (DBT) are common therapeutic approaches offered in Fort Wayne.
  • Eye Movement Desensitization and Reprocessing (EMDR) and other trauma-focused therapies are also available.
  • In addition, the city boasts unique local offerings such as e-therapy, bilingual care, and veteran support programs.

Local Policies & Stressors

Residents face stressors including a competitive job market and high industry pressures, particularly in the manufacturing sector. Other factors include the demands of the city's significant student population and the challenges posed by remote work trends.
